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Brantley County High School (Nahunta, GA)
Nestled in the heart of Nahunta, Georgia, Brantley County High School is situated along the prominent U.S. Route 82, a key artery for regional travel. The school’s location offers a quiet, rural setting characteristic of Southeast Georgia, with most amenities requiring a short drive. Access to the school is primarily via U.S. 82, which connects to other state routes for broader regional reach. The nearest significant airport is Jacksonville International Airport (JAX) in Florida, approximately a 70-mile drive south, typically taking about 1.5 hours depending on traffic. Driving times can extend during peak travel periods or due to seasonal weather. Public transportation options are minimal in Nahunta; personal vehicles or rideshare services are the most common modes of transport for reaching the school and surrounding areas. Plan your arrival at least 30 minutes prior to scheduled events to account for navigation and parking, especially during popular games or school functions.
Lodging contextWhere to Stay Near Brantley County High School
Accommodation options directly in Nahunta are limited, with most visitors finding hotels in larger nearby towns such as Waycross or Brunswick, both approximately 30-40 miles away. These towns offer a greater selection of chain hotels and local motels catering to various budgets. For events at Brantley County High School, many teams and families opt for accommodations in these neighboring cities, requiring a short drive to the school. It is advisable to book lodging well in advance, particularly during high school sports seasons or major community events, as availability can decrease rapidly. When searching for hotels, utilizing map filters to show proximity to U.S. 82 or the specific route to the school can be helpful, though direct walking distance to amenities is rare. Consider booking slightly outside peak event dates if flexibility allows, to potentially secure better rates and availability.

Weather & Seasons at Brantley County High School
- Winter: Winter in Nahunta typically brings mild temperatures, with daytime highs often in the 50s and 60s Fahrenheit. Evenings can become cool, sometimes dipping into the 30s. Visitors should pack layers, including sweaters or light jackets, to stay comfortable during outdoor events. While snow is rare, frost can occur, making early mornings chilly.
- Spring & early summer: Spring weather is generally pleasant, with temperatures gradually warming into the 70s and 80s Fahrenheit. Humidity begins to increase, and occasional rain showers are common. Early summer maintains these conditions, providing comfortable days for outdoor activities, though occasional heat waves can start to emerge. Light clothing is recommended.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er (July and August) is characterized by significant heat and high humidity, with daytime temperatures frequently reaching the 90s Fahrenheit and heat index values often exceeding 100. Afternoon thunderstorms are common, providing temporary relief but also posing risks for outdoor event schedules. Staying hydrated and seeking shade are crucial.
- Fall season: Fall brings a welcome change with gradually cooling temperatures and lower humidity, making it ideal for sports and other outdoor events. Daytime highs are typically in the 70s and 80s Fahrenheit in early fall, cooling to the 60s by late November. Evenings become crisp, making light jackets or long sleeves comfortable.
- Rain & snow: Rain is a frequent occurrence throughout the year in this region, especially during the summer thunderstorm season and during passing coastal weather systems in other seasons. Snow is very uncommon and typically does not accumulate significantly when it does occur. Visitors should monitor forecasts and be prepared for potential event delays or rescheduling due to heavy rain or lightning.
